引言
在现代社会,编程和技术已经成为了基本技能。尤其是对小学生来说,GitHub是一个极具价值的平台,能够帮助他们在编程、项目管理和协作方面取得显著进展。本文将详细介绍小学生如何使用GitHub,并提供一些实用的建议和资源。
什么是GitHub
GitHub是一个基于Web的版本控制系统,允许用户管理和存储他们的代码项目。它不仅是程序员的工具,也是小学生学习编程和协作的重要平台。
GitHub的核心功能
- 版本控制:跟踪代码的变化,方便回滚和管理。
- 协作工具:多个用户可以共同工作,进行代码审查和讨论。
- 项目管理:通过issues和milestones帮助团队组织和跟踪工作进度。
小学生如何开始使用GitHub
对于小学生而言,初次接触GitHub可能会感到复杂,但通过以下步骤,可以轻松上手:
创建GitHub账号
- 访问GitHub官网。
- 点击“Sign up”并填写必要信息。
- 选择适合的小学生的用户名和密码。
学习基础知识
小学生可以通过一些在线课程和教程学习Git和GitHub的基础知识,包括:
- 版本控制概念
- 基本命令(如clone, commit, push等)
- 如何创建和管理仓库
选择合适的学习资源
- 在线教程:如Codecademy、Coursera等。
- 书籍:推荐《Git和GitHub入门教程》。
在GitHub上创建项目
项目的选择
小学生可以选择他们感兴趣的项目,例如:
- 游戏开发
- 科学实验记录
- 个人网站或博客
创建和管理仓库
- 登录GitHub账号,点击“New”创建一个新仓库。
- 填写项目名称、描述,并选择公开或私有。
- 选择添加README文件,以便其他人了解项目。
编写和提交代码
- 使用Git客户端或直接在GitHub上编辑文件。
- 了解如何使用
git commit
和git push
提交代码更改。
参与开源项目
开源项目是一个很好的学习机会,小学生可以通过参与这些项目获得实践经验。
- 查找开源项目:GitHub上有许多适合初学者的项目,选择自己感兴趣的领域。
- 贡献代码:小学生可以通过提交pull request来为项目做贡献。
提高编程能力
学习编程语言
小学生可以选择以下编程语言来提高他们的技能:
- Python:简单易学,适合初学者。
- JavaScript:可以用于网页开发。
实践项目
通过在GitHub上开展小项目,小学生可以巩固他们的编程知识,建议选择简单的游戏或者应用程序。
小学生使用GitHub的注意事项
- 安全性:确保不分享个人信息,了解隐私设置。
- 时间管理:合理安排时间,避免沉迷。
- 寻求帮助:在遇到问题时,可以寻求老师或家长的帮助。
结语
GitHub是一个强大的工具,小学生如果能合理利用,将能在编程和项目管理上获得显著提升。通过学习和实践,他们将为未来的学习和工作奠定坚实的基础。
常见问题解答
小学生可以使用GitHub吗?
是的,GitHub适合所有年龄段的用户,只要有基本的计算机操作能力。
使用GitHub需要学习哪些内容?
使用GitHub前,小学生需要学习版本控制的基础知识和一些常用的命令。建议通过在线课程学习。
如何保护在GitHub上的隐私?
小学生应选择创建私有仓库,避免分享个人信息,定期检查账户的隐私设置。
如何找到适合小学生的项目?
可以通过GitHub的“Explore”功能查找合适的开源项目,也可以参考一些编程学习社区。
在GitHub上编程是否难?
虽然刚开始可能会有一定的难度,但通过学习和实践,小学生可以很快掌握使用GitHub的技能。
正文完